"Open-source licenses are changing, causing ripples in the Linux
community. However, analysts here at the LinuxWorld Summit
conference predict that greater change is due for open-source
development and its business models.
"Before his Wednesday session on licensing issues, Steven Henry,
an IP (intellectual property) attorney with the Boston-based IP
specialist law firm Wolf Greenfield & Sachs PC, spoke with Ziff
Davis Internet News. He said that open-source software licensing is
like ice-cream: many different flavors and types..."
